WebDaylight saving time was implemented during WWI. Time zones in the US began in the late 1800s to help railroad companies coordinate along time and to reduce the likelihood of trains crashing due to differences in how time was kept. The government didn’t alter time zones until 1918, with the passage of the Standard Time Act of 1918.
